Luxury tour operator Original Travel has partnered with the leading London-based mentoring firm Oppidan Education to create online learning modules of ten of its favourite family-friendly destinations, giving children the chance to learn about the world until they are able to visit again in real life.
The live, interactive online modules are aimed at children aged 8-13 and will be a fantastic resource for parents trying to home-school during the Covid-19 lockdown. They have been designed by Oppidan Education, a firm changing the rules of online learning and mentorship, in association with Original Travel, an award-winning expert in family holidays and firm believers in the educational benefits of travel, so are guaranteed to keep the children busy and entertained.
The 10 modules include:
- The Treasures of Tokyo – learn the ancient arts of origami, sushi and karate.
- Rambling in Rome – take virtual tours of ancient ruins and learn how to make pizza from scratch
- Finding your Fjord – learn what the northern lights really are and what's been written on them
- Havana Oh La La – a virtual dance through Cuban history, culture, food and architecture.
- Minor Tours of Greece – meet the Greek myths and legends and learn about the original Olympians.
- Costa Eurica – learn about the country's unique eco-system and take a virtual zipwire ride
- Big Up Botswana – take a virtual tour of the country's savannah, wetlands and saltpans
- Vietnam Charm – delve into a country so rich in history, culture and epic landscapes, you'll want to jump through your computer to get there.
- The Soundtracks of America – from country and western to blues and jazz, take a tour of the country's soundscape
- You Won't Believe Tel Aviv – learn about “The White City” and its history and culture.

The modules will kick off at 9am on Monday 13th April and run to Saturday 18th April. They are live and interactive, run by professional mentors who are each specialists in their respective fields.
